Many of us have a hard time deciding where to travel. The world is filled with such an incredible amount of beautiful and awe-inspiring places that it can be overwhelming to pick one location for our next trip. With 195 countries to choose from, and each having thousands of sites to visit, we often have to use specific criteria to narrow down our selections. What we should never have to include in that search criteria is travel destinations on the brink of extinction.

When you know certain spots might not be available for much longer, where you choose to go this year might be different from where you once thought you'd go. From climate change and rising sea levels to erosion or the thoughtless actions of people, beloved attractions are in danger of disappearing.

To compile a list of travel destinations on the brink of extinction, 24/7 Tempo consulted numerous sources, including travel guides such as Rough Guides. Then, these destinations were cross-checked with reputable sources such as National Geographic, scientific papers, and National Parks websites. From seas and parks to cities and islands, these areas should be on your to-do list before it's too late.
